Urban Pulse (2025) Photograph by YIBO WANG

59.4 x 42 x 0.1cm (unframed) / 45 x 36cm (actual image size)

£1,070.8

A solitary figure is glimpsed as a blurred silhouette behind a frosted window, encased in the stark, vertical lines of a minimalist white building.

Sprawling across the facade, a delicate network of creeping vines in autumnal hues creates a fragile, organic contrast to the rigid, clinical architecture. This juxtaposition explores the tension between the structured human environment and the untamed persistence of nature. The restrained palette and the voyeuristic perspective invite the viewer to contemplate the hidden narratives within the urban grid—the stories that remain obscured, just behind the glass.

Materials used:

Archival pigment print on fine art paper.
